Why This Comparison Matters to Someone Like Me
I manage procurement for a mid-sized company—roughly 200 employees across three locations. My annual HVAC and climate control budget runs around $45,000, split across about 8 vendors. When I took over purchasing in 2020, I assumed all electric heaters and fans were basically the same. Pick the cheapest, move on.
That assumption cost us about $2,400 in rejected invoices and replacements within the first six months. So I started comparing—not just prices, but real-world performance, vendor reliability, and total cost of ownership. This article is that comparison, focused on Dimplex versus generic or standard-brand alternatives.
I'm not a salesperson. I'm the person who has to explain to finance why we're spending more on one vendor—or explaining to facilities why we're spending less. Let's get into it.
What Are We Comparing? The Framework
I'm comparing Dimplex products (heaters, tower fans, dehumidifiers, panel heaters) against equivalent products from standard HVAC suppliers and general retailers. The comparison isn't about brand loyalty—it's about which option creates fewer headaches for my team and better temperature control for our employees.
Four dimensions: Product Range & Fit, Smart Controls & Energy Use, Reliability & Support, and Total Cost of Ownership. I'll make a call on each.
Dimension 1: Product Range & Fit for Mixed Needs
Dimplex covers heating, cooling, and dehumidification under one roof. Their core products include panel heaters, infrared heaters, storage heaters, baseboard heaters, bathroom heaters, tower fans, cooling fans, and dehumidifiers. In contrast, many standard suppliers specialize in one category—say, only space heaters, or only fans.
Why does this matter to me? Because I manage orders for multiple locations. If I can consolidate with fewer vendors, I save time on procurement, invoicing, and vendor management. That's not theoretical—after consolidating orders for 400 employees across 3 locations, we cut our ordering time from about 8 hours per quarter to 3 hours. Simple.
Conclusion: Dimplex wins on range. If you need to heat, cool, or dehumidify and want one vendor, they're the better fit. But if you only need one type of product (e.g., only tower fans), a specialist might have comparable options.
Dimension 2: Smart Controls & Energy Efficiency
Most buyers focus on the upfront price and completely miss the energy consumption over 3-5 years. I only believed this after ignoring it and paying $800 extra annually on a batch of standard heaters that had dumb thermostats.
Dimplex offers programmable thermostats, smart controls, and low-wattage panel heaters. For example, the Dimplex DXFF30TSN 3kW flat fan heater has a thermostat manual that allows precise scheduling—not just on/off, but temperature targeting. Standard heaters often have a single dial for heat level and no scheduling.
Here's something vendors won't tell you: even a 200-watt difference per unit, running 8 hours daily over a 6-month heating season, adds up to roughly 288 kWh per unit. At $0.12/kWh, that's $34.56 per unit per year. For 20 units, that's $691 annually—just from wattage difference. And Dimplex's smart controls can cut runtime further by avoiding overheating empty rooms.
Conclusion: Dimplex wins on energy control. The smart features pay for themselves in 2-3 years for most commercial settings. But if you need a temporary solution for a single room for one season, a basic heater might be fine.
Dimension 3: Reliability & Support—The Real Test
After 5 years of managing procurement, I've come to believe that the 'best' vendor is highly context-dependent. But reliability is non-negotiable. A vendor who can't provide proper invoicing cost us $2,400 in rejected expenses in 2021. That's the kind of mistake that makes you look bad to your VP.
In my experience, Dimplex's support is responsive but not instant. Their warranty claims are straightforward—they don't fight you on defects, but you need to keep proof of purchase and serial numbers. Standard HVAC suppliers vary wildly—some have excellent support, others don't answer emails.
One example: In Q4 2024, I ordered 12 Dimplex Mont Blanc tower fans (model: DXFF30TSN) for our open-office cooling. One unit arrived with a rattle. I emailed support Monday, got an RMA Wednesday, replacement shipped Friday. That's solid. By contrast, a generic fan from a big-box retailer took 3 weeks to process a similar claim—and I had to pay return shipping.
Conclusion: Dimplex is above average on support but not industry-leading. The real advantage is consistency—they treat commercial accounts better than consumer-only brands. For mission-critical equipment, they're reliable. For low-cost backups, generic is fine.
Dimension 4: Total Cost of Ownership—The Surprise
Most buyers focus on per-unit price, ignoring setup fees, revision costs, and shipping. For Dimplex, the initial cost is often 20-30% higher than a generic equivalent. But here's the surprise: the total cost over 5 years is usually lower, thanks to energy savings and lower replacement frequency.
A Dimplex low-wattage panel heater (500W) costs about $120. A generic 1000W heater costs about $80. The generic heats the same room but uses twice the electricity. Over 5 years of seasonal use (roughly 1,500 runtime hours per year), the generic costs $180 in electricity vs. $90 for the Dimplex. Total cost: generic $260, Dimplex $210. The Dimplex is actually cheaper over time.
Conclusion: Dimplex wins on total cost for long-term use. If you're buying for a permanent installation, spend a bit more upfront. If you're buying for temporary or low-use scenarios, generic is fine.
When to Pick Dimplex vs. Standard Options
Pick Dimplex when:
- You need to heat, cool, or dehumidify multiple spaces with consistent control.
- Energy efficiency matters to your operating budget or sustainability goals.
- You want a single vendor for mixed HVAC products.
- You expect the equipment to last 5+ years.
Pick a standard/generic option when:
- You need a single unit for short-term or low-use scenarios.
- Budget is extremely tight and you can't absorb the upfront premium.
- The application is non-critical (e.g., a storage room, not an office).
- You already have a preferred vendor with reliable support for similar products.
Bottom line: neither option is universally better. It's about context—and knowing your use case.
